Follow up to my previous post about mining your logs for search terms. This also works for Pay Per Click - terms your bidding on.

First, check your log files and your Pay Per Click accounts for 3 or 4 word search terms. Let’s say you are bidding on Red Widget Prices. Go see if red widget prices .com or .ca is registered. No? Register it.

Easy way to find topics for articles

by admin on November 11, 2008

Google’s giving away free candy (ideas for articles). Get ‘em while the gettings good.

A while ago Google started offering ’searches related to’ at the bottom of some searches. You may have noticed it, you may not. In any case I think it’s a safe assumption when Google gives us a list of searches, those searches are probably good ones. And by ‘good ones’, I mean ones you should target.
